As of , an estimate of 106 residents live in 67629 with a median age of 73.8 years. 4.72 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 72.64 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 43.56 percent of the residents in 67629 is currently married, and 9.90 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 67629 is $7,343.75.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 67629 is approximately $456. The median household spends about 6.21 percent of their income on housing.
